Ecclesiastes 9:12 - Knoweth
| Verse | Strongs No. | Hebrew | |
|---|---|---|---|
| For | H3588 | כִּי | [Conjunction] (by implication) very widely used as a relative conjugation or adverb; often largely modified by other particles annexed | 
| man | H120 | אָדָם | [Noun Masculine] {ruddy} that {is} a human being (an individual or the {species} {mankind } etc.) | 
| also | H1571 | גַּם | [Adverb] properly assemblage; used only adverbially {also} even: {yea} though; often repeated as correlation both ... and | 
| knoweth | H3045 | יָדַע | [Verb] to know (properly to ascertain by seeing); used in a great variety of {senses} {figuratively} {literally} euphemistically and inferentially (including {observation} care: recognition; and causatively {instruction} designation: {punishment} etc.) | 
| not | H3808 | לֹא | [Adverb] a primitive particle; not (the simple or abstract negation); by implication no; often used with other particles | 
| his time | H6256 | עֵת | [Noun Feminine] {time} especially (adverbially with preposition) {now} {when } etc. | 
| as the fishes | H1709 | דָּג | [Noun Masculine] a fish (as prolific); or perhaps rather from H1672 (as timid); but still better from H1672 (in the sense of {squirming} that {is} moving by the vibratory action of the tail); a fish (often used collectively) | 
| that are taken | H7945 | שֶׁל | used with prepositional {prefix} and often followed by some pronoun affixed; on account {of} what {soever} which soever | 
| in an evil | H7451 | רַע | [Adjective] bad or (as noun) evil (naturally or morally). This includes the second (feminine) form; as adjective or noun | 
| net | H4686 | מָצוּד | [Noun Feminine] a {net} or (abstractly) capture; also a fastness | 
| and as the birds | H6833 | צִפּוֹר | [Noun Feminine] a little bird (as hopping) | 
| that are caught | H270 | אָחַז | [Verb] to seize (often with the accessory idea of holding in possession) | 
| in the snare | H6341 | פַּח | [Noun Masculine] a (metallic) sheet (as pounded thin); also a spring net (as spread out like a lamina) | 
| so are the sons | H1121 | בֵּן | [Noun Masculine] a son (as a builder of the family {name}) in the widest sense (of literal and figurative {relationship} including {grandson} subject: {nation} quality or {condition} {etc.} (like {H1 } {H251 } etc.) | 
| of men | H120 | אָדָם | [Noun Masculine] {ruddy} that {is} a human being (an individual or the {species} {mankind } etc.) | 
| snared | H3369 | יָקֹשׁ | [Verb] to ensnare (literally or figuratively) | 
| in an evil | H7451 | רַע | [Adjective] bad or (as noun) evil (naturally or morally). This includes the second (feminine) form; as adjective or noun | 
| time | H6256 | עֵת | [Noun Feminine] {time} especially (adverbially with preposition) {now} {when } etc. | 
| when it falleth | H7945 | שֶׁל | used with prepositional {prefix} and often followed by some pronoun affixed; on account {of} what {soever} which soever | 
| suddenly | H6597 | פִּתְאוֹם | [Adverb] instantly | 
| upon | H5921 | עַל | [Preposition] {above} over: {upon} or against (yet always in this last relation with a downward aspect) in a great variety of applications |
